Como converter o comando sshfs para a entrada fstab?

10

De outra pergunta SO , entendo que deveria crie uma entrada em fstab para montar permanentemente um acesso a uma máquina virtual.

Eu não sou especialista em Linux. O comando magic que me permite realizar isso a partir de um terminal é:

sudo sshfs -o idmap=user -o allow_other -o nonempty jverstrynge@devjverstrynge:/home/httpd /home/jverstrynge/httpd

Quando eu verifico a pergunta SO acima, vejo uma entrada com esta aparência:

/media/mybook/laptop_backup /export/laptop_backup none bind 0 0

Alguém pode explicar como transformar o comando da CLI em uma entrada em fstab ?

    
por Jérôme Verstrynge 16.12.2015 / 13:03

2 respostas

9

Você pode usar esta sintaxe:

sshfs#jverstrynge@devjverstrynge:/home/httpd /home/jverstrynge/httpd fuse defaults,allow_other 0 0

Mas isso funciona apenas se você usar as chaves ssh para autenticação.

    
por LilloX 16.12.2015 / 13:09
0

Experimente autofs

crie auto.master :

/mount /etc/auto.sshfs        uid=1000,gid=1000,--timeout=30,--ghost

crie auto.sshfs - moviefolder :

fstype=fuse,rw,allow_other,noatime,port=54321,IdentityFile=/root/.ssh/id_rsa :sshfs\#[email protected]\:/var/www/html/moviefolder'

Você precisa ter chaves ssh para que isso funcione.

    
por Priyank 16.12.2015 / 18:21